Abstract

Rhinocorisfuscipes are predators that play a role in controlling plant pests. This study aims to determine the effect of some artificial diet on the breeding of R. fuscipes assassin bug in the laboratory. This research was conducted from July to August 2018, at the Laboratory of Plant Diseases, Faculty of Agriculture, Universitas Sumatera Utara. The research method used a Non-Factorial Completely Randomized Design (CRD) consisting of controls (T. molitor), egg yolks, Artemia salina, plant foods from soybean (Glycine max). The results showed that control treatment F = 85,397 (p <0.05), egg yolk F = 17,552 (p <0.05), Artemia salina F = 8,936 (p <0.05), plant feed from soybean juice F = 8,377 (p <0.05) significant effect on R. fuscipes body length, on R. fuscipes body width only egg yolk treatment F = 7.161 (p <0.05) which had a significant effect on body weight and only soybean treatment F = 12.297 (p <0.05) which was significant.
